Fadal spindle belt shrinkage! have you guys seen it?

Hello folks:

We have had 4 belts now that have "shrunk"!!!
Installed 2 on a 6030,24 hours later the low range had locked up be it was too tight to turn even with the idlers swung out of the way!
Same thing happened with a 4020 machine.
Belts were from CNC Pros out of ID.
No oil contamination or anything like that.

Any ideas ?

Belt Shrinkage?

I've been using Fadals for over 10 years and have installed countless belts. I've never experianced a belt shrinkage problem.
I have had belts that have the appearance of shrinkage but actually they have expanded. This has always happened when the Thru-Tool Coolant Seal has gone bad. The only visual that this has happened is by looking directly on top of the seal and you will see some coolant there. The belts may look perfectly fine. Usually when you have this problem it is an audiable thing. It sounds almost like gear teeth grinding or a metallic rattleing but it isn't metallic...it's the belt sqeaking inside the tight toleranced groove inside the Belt Cover that holds the belt in place.
If it isn't from the thru-tool coolant seal going bad then you need to buy your Belts from FADAL or the Sales Rep that sold you the machine.

There is no adjustment for the belts other than the tensioners.
so if the tensioners are not engaged and your belts are still tight.
check to make sure everything is clean.
the pulleys make sure the grooves are free of nicks and dirt also
the black belt housings
if its still tight have you ever replaced either pulley? if you did was it a OEM part or an after market part?
are the pulleys loose or not aligned right? you cen tell if the belt it running true in the grooves by just hand spinning the spindle. ( could be one pulley is higher than the other).
now if all that checks out then your belts are the wrong size its pretty much that simple.
I've been in the business a really ong time both for machine tools and packaging machinery. I have never seen a belt shrink. I have seen them swell but never shrink.

Also the belts can swell with out through spindle coolant just by the mist,

one other thing to check is if you have the ar over hydraulic type tensioners has it been leaking? this will cause the bets to swell also.
